Is Navidrome or Readest better?

Neither is universally better. Readest has the larger community, while Navidrome is simpler to set up (easy difficulty). Choose based on the comparison table above and your own setup.

Are Navidrome and Readest free and open-source?

Yes. Navidrome is licensed under GPL-3.0 and Readest under AGPL-3.0. Both can be self-hosted at no software cost.
